The Standard Formula for Kite Area
The numerical representation for the area of a kite is remarkably efficient. By employ the lengths of the bias, denote as d1 and d2, you can cypher the full space in two unproblematic measure: manifold the two diagonals together and then divide by two.
The Equation:
Area = (d1 × d2) / 2
This method is deduce from the fact that a kite occupies precisely half the space of a rectangle with dimensions equal to the diagonal of the kite. If you opine drawing a bounding box around the kite, the corners of the kite touch the midpoints of the sides of that rectangle, efficaciously carving out flesh that leave precisely half the region for the kite itself.
| Diagonal 1 (d1) | Diagonal 2 (d2) | Calculation | Total Area |
|---|---|---|---|
| 10 cm | 6 cm | (10 × 6) / 2 | 30 cm² |
| 12 m | 8 m | (12 × 8) / 2 | 48 m² |
| 5 in | 4 in | (5 × 4) / 2 | 10 in² |
